Title :
A compact microstrip slot antenna array for digital beamforming and MIMO applications

Abstract :
This work presents a compact microstrip slot antenna array for digital beamforming and multi-input multi-output (MIMO) applications. Unlike the conventional arrays, furnished with parallel RF channels, the proposed array consists of four switchable slot radiators in series and operates at 5.5 GHz. This array offers several advantages such as compactness, low cost, and compatibility with MMICs. With the implementation of spatial multiplexing of local elements (SMILE) techniques, the array is able to receive information from multiple spatial channels using a single RF front-end. Design issues and digital beamforming performance of the antenna array are discussed. It is expected this array can be used for high speed mobile communication where MIMO or beamforming applications are needed.
